The Foundation of Respect

Though the women employed in a gentleman’s club shed their clothes for public enjoyment, they are at work and ought to be treated as such. This fundamental principle should guide every interaction you have within the establishment. Remember, dancers are professionals providing a service, and treating them with respect is crucial. Treat the dancers with the same respect you would any other professional. Remember, they’re at work and are there to entertain, not to endure rude comments or unwanted advances.

When engaging in conversation, if a dancer approaches you for a conversation, be friendly but respectful. They’re skilled entertainers, and part of their job may involve chatting with guests to make them feel welcome. However, this doesn’t mean you’re entitled to their personal information or that a chat guarantees a private dance.

Dress Code and First Impressions

First impressions matter. Dressing well doesn’t just show respect for the establishment, but it also sets the tone for your night. Most upscale establishments have specific dress requirements that reflect their sophisticated atmosphere. Most of the strip clubs in Vegas have a dress code, especially the upscale ones. A good rule of thumb is to dress smart-casual. Avoid tank tops, athletic wear, or flip-flops. Dressing well not only helps you gain entry but also enhances your overall experience.

Wear khakis or Dockers. “The minute a dancer sees you, she’s aware of what you’re wearing,” Fuffle says. “Jeans hurt her when she’s giving a lap dance.” Additionally, personal hygiene is important to our ladies. Just like you want them to smell good and look pretty it is really nice if you go out of your way to do the same.

Tipping Etiquette: The Currency of Appreciation

Tipping is perhaps the most crucial aspect of gentlemen’s club etiquette. Tipping is an essential part of strip club culture and a primary source of income for dancers. Tipping is a crucial part of strip club etiquette. Show appreciation for the performers’ talents and hard work by tipping them for their performances and interactions.

Understanding when and how much to tip is essential: Tipping $1’s on stage is perfect, but if you tip a $5, that entertainer will find you as soon as she is off the stage rotation. If the girl that is dancing is a club favorite; make sure you pay for her dance in advance so you will be the first when she comes off the stage to get your lap dance. A good rule of thumb is to tip at least a dollar for each dance performance on stage. If you’re getting a lap dance or a private show, consider tipping more generously, such as $20 or more.

For stage performances, it is polite to tip ALL the entertainers when they are on the runway stage…this would be the time for one dollar bills. If you have no intentions of tipping the girls that are on stage make sure you give up your seat to someone who will tip. It is common club courtesy to take care of the girls if you sit stage side.

Understanding Boundaries and Consent

Physical boundaries are non-negotiable in any reputable establishment. Always ask before touching, as many clubs enforce strict no-touching policies. Additionally, avoid any inappropriate comments or behavior. This respect will go a long way in ensuring both you and the entertainers have a positive experience. Consent and boundaries should always be respected – never touch a dancer without clear permission, and always follow the club’s rules regarding interactions. Each dancer has their own comfort level, and what’s acceptable in one club might not be in another.

Just as in a confectioner’s shop, zoo or art museum, when it comes to lap dances, one keeps one’s hands to oneself. Granted, certain dancers will permit a fond caress, but a gentleman never expects it, nor does he take the liberty before he is told that he may.

Financial Etiquette and Realistic Expectations

Understanding the business aspect is crucial for a positive experience. The prices for dances and tips are set for a reason. Trying to negotiate or haggle is not just rude; it’s also a quick way to earn the displeasure of the staff and dancers. Strip club etiquette includes accepting the prices as they are. If you’re interested in a private dance, make sure you’re clear about the cost upfront, but don’t attempt to bargain.

Another important detail of Gentleman’s Club Etiquette is deciding before you arrive to the club, the amount of money you would like to spend. A proper gentleman knows the score: At a strip club you are paying for an illusion, and as soon as both the pay and the illusion dry up, every one stops enjoying themselves.

Technology and Privacy Considerations

Modern etiquette extends to technology use within the venue. Photos and recordings are major don’ts in strip clubs—and are completely banned in most places. It may also be viewed as rude to the performers and an intrusion on other customers. Respect the privacy of performers and other guests by refraining from taking photos or videos without explicit permission. Some strip clubs have strict policies against photography, so always adhere to the rules of the establishment.

Alcohol Consumption and Responsible Behavior

While enjoying beverages is part of the experience, moderation is key. Yes, strip clubs in Vegas are a blast, but you can turn it into a bad night out very quickly by overindulging in booze. Drink responsibly to ensure that you are in control and fully enjoying yourself. Belligerent behavior caused by excessive drinking often leads to ejection from the venue.
